Description
An authentic and idillic korean palace with separated houses for the rulers, court ladies, concubine etc. inspired by the Jang Geum series. You can find some valuable goods included as well like gems, special stones, mounted fish species, various bugs and butterflies in terrariums and of course several pre-made vegetable and fruit plantations.
